Description

A swivel-thumb cutting scissor with Japanese steel, finished by Hikari-certified technicians in the US for maximum wrist freedom.

Where this sits

In Etaro's cutting scissors lineup the Etaro SW-575 Swivel occupies the mid-range tier, priced between the Etaro LT-600 Lightweight and the Etaro Glide GLD61 Slide Cutting. Manufactured in USA.

Maintenance Tips

  • Wipe blades after each client
  • Oil pivot daily
  • Use a professional sharpener experienced with Japanese convex edges
